hrp0084ha2 | A New Syndrome Associated with Mutations in the Gene for Pregnancy-Associated Plasma Protein A2 (PAPP-A2) | ESPE2015

A New Syndrome Associated with Mutations in the Gene for Pregnancy-Associated Plasma Protein A2 (PAPP-A2) Causing Proportionate Short Stature, High Circulating IGF-I, IGFBP-3, and ALS, Mild Microcephaly, thin Long Bones and Decreased Bone Mineral Density in two Unrelated Families

Dauber Andrew , Munoz-Calvo Maria T , Barrios Vicente , Desikan Vardhini , Pozo Jesus , Muzumdar Radhika , Martos-Moreno Gabriel A , Hawkins Federico , Domene Horacio , Jasper Hector G , Kloverpris Soren , Yakar Shoshana , Conover Cheryl A , Kopchick John J , Hwa Vivian , Chowen Julie A , Oxvig Claus , Rosenfeld Ron G , Perez-Jurado Luis A , Argente Jesus

Background: PAPP-A2 is a metalloproteinase that specifically cleaves IGFBPs 3 and 5. Papp-a2 knock-out (KO) mice show a reduction in body size and skeletal abnormalities.Objective and hypotheses: Our objective is to report two affected families from Spain and USA. The Spanish family presents a homozygous frameshift mutation in exon 3 of the PAPP-A2 gene (c.1927_ 1928insAT, p.D643fs25X) resulting in a premature stop codon, with 2 of 4 si...

hrp0084p2-180 | Adrenals | ESPE2015

High-Dose Hook Effect in 17- Hydroxyprogesterone Assay in 21-Hydroxylase Deficiency

Parlak Mesut , Turkkahraman Doga , Parlak Ayse Eda , Ellidag Hamit Yasar

Background: False-negative results can occur an extremely high level of substrate at the assay system. This is called the ‘high-dose hook effect’.Case presentation: 14 year-old female patient was referred with short stature, amenorea and hirsutism. Height, weight and blood pressure were 140.5 cm (SDS:−3.5), 43.4 kg (SDS:−1.6) and 120/80 mmHg. She had stage 1 Tanner breast, stage 5 pubic hair and hirsutism (mFG scale: 28) with androi...
